The Salubria New-Letter, of July 22, says: “The sad news reached here yesterday evening that Leonard Groner, who with his brother owned a fine ranch on Crane Creek, was dragged to death under a hay rake. Just how the casualty happened, no one knows. Parties saw his team running in the field, and going to the place found him dead beside a small bunch of hay. Mr. Groner was about 45 years of age and had been a resident of Crane Creek for twenty years, he was respected and liked by everybody and his host of friends will be pained to learn of his untimely death.
